Lua編程語言適用于以下場景:
游戲開發:Lua被廣泛應用于游戲開發領域,作為游戲引擎的腳本語言。它可以用來實現游戲邏輯、界面設計、關卡設計等功能。
嵌入式系統:Lua的輕量級和高效性能使其成為嵌入式系統中的理想選擇。它可以用于控制和管理硬件設備、傳感器、機器人等。
腳本編程:由于Lua語法簡潔、易學易用,適合用來編寫各種腳本程序,如自動化任務、批處理腳本、網站腳本等。
擴展其他應用程序:Lua可以被用作其他程序的插件或擴展語言,如數據分析工具、Web服務器、游戲編輯器等。
科學計算和數據分析:Lua雖然沒有像Python或R那樣強大的科學計算庫,但也可以用于快速原型開發和簡單的數據處理任務。
總的來說,Lua適用于需要高性能、輕量級、靈活性和易擴展性的場景。